Output 7d52b64d299dd7403a96bc9f3c8a1aa6d68b6bf764a98f84ae320c9e64b591e1:2

value
16531658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6189ba5f0a51818f09e76311429af2152aeb722a OP_EQUAL
address
3AakTfKB7WZugxwuXcnDvDm9ffgCi8YC3Q
transaction
7d52b64d299dd7403a96bc9f3c8a1aa6d68b6bf764a98f84ae320c9e64b591e1
confirmations
479075
spent
true